Hierarchy For All Packages
Package Hierarchies:Class Hierarchy
- java.lang.Object
- dev.langchain4j.service.spring.AiServicesAutoConfig (implements org.springframework.context.ApplicationEventPublisherAware)
- dev.langchain4j.service.spring.AiServiceScannerProcessor (implements org.springframework.beans.factory.support.BeanDefinitionRegistryPostProcessor, org.springframework.context.EnvironmentAware)
- java.util.EventObject (implements java.io.Serializable)
- org.springframework.context.ApplicationEvent
- dev.langchain4j.service.spring.event.AiServiceRegisteredEvent
- org.springframework.context.ApplicationEvent
- dev.langchain4j.spring.LangChain4jAutoConfig
- dev.langchain4j.rag.spring.RagAutoConfig
- java.lang.Record
- dev.langchain4j.rag.spring.RagProperties
Annotation Interface Hierarchy
- dev.langchain4j.service.spring.AiService (implements java.lang.annotation.Annotation)
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- dev.langchain4j.service.spring.AiServiceWiringMode
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)